Output 17932666f0d0f23b8c84f6ae504f8b8d1679d3f8ef9c8981e312c6e198475829:0

value
67321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b638407c7a81db590f09981ab5aa4e40c5b154df OP_EQUAL
address
3JJWHuagKUqKBkEwiZafvBpfjiMGcoFWyu
transaction
17932666f0d0f23b8c84f6ae504f8b8d1679d3f8ef9c8981e312c6e198475829
confirmations
234450
spent
true